Conversion formula

The conversion factor from cubic feet to deciliters is 283.168467117, which means that 1 cubic foot is equal to 283.168467117 deciliters:

1 ft3 = 283.168467117 dL

To convert 3920 cubic feet into deciliters we have to multiply 3920 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from cubic feet to deciliters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:

1 ft3 → 283.168467117 dL

3920 ft3 → V(dL)

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in deciliters:

V(dL) = 3920 ft3 × 283.168467117 dL

V(dL) = 1110020.3910986 dL

The final result is:

3920 ft3 → 1110020.3910986 dL

We conclude that 3920 cubic feet is equivalent to 1110020.3910986 deciliters:

3920 cubic feet = 1110020.3910986 deciliters
